服务器时区设置对于数据处理结果有着直接的影响,特别是在处理涉及时间戳和日期数据时。以下是服务器时区设置如何影响数据处理结果的几个关键点:
1. 数据库与服务器时区不一致
当数据库的时区设置与服务器的时区不一致时,可能会导致数据显示不准确。例如,如果数据库的时区设置为UTC,而服务器的时区设置为东八区,则从数据库中获取的时间数据会比实际时间少8小时。
2. 影响数据插入和查询
服务器时区设置还会影响数据的插入和查询。如果客户端(如应用程序或数据库连接)的时区设置与服务器的时区设置不同,那么插入数据库的时间数据可能会自动按照服务器的时区进行转换,导致数据的实际时间和预期时间不符。
3. 时区设置与数据精度
不同的时区会影响像date('Y-m-dH:i:s', time())
这样的函数返回的值。因此,设置正确的时区是非常必要的,它可以确保数据处理的精度。
4. 服务器时间管理的重要性
服务器时间在实际应用中极为重要,它不仅影响用户体验,还对许多应用的功能发挥着关键作用。良好的服务器时间管理能够提供更便捷的服务,提高用户满意度和稳定性。
5. 时区适配方案
对于跨越多个时区的团队或用户,时区适配方案非常重要。需要准确识别用户所在的时区,并根据不同地区差异进行校准。此外,为了保证全球各地用户可以全面使用服务,可以在所有相关应用中使用普遍采用的UTC标准。
综上所述,服务器时区设置对于数据处理结果的影响是多方面的,因此在进行数据处理时,确保服务器时区设置正确是非常重要的。
原创文章,作者:Ur47000,如若转载,请注明出处:https://wyc.retuba.cn/28954.html